Preseren Square, or Presernov Trg, is the vibrant heart of Ljubljana, Slovenia’s capital city. Named after the country’s greatest poet, France Preseren, this bustling square is a hub of cultural, social, and artistic activity. Surrounded by elegant buildings, historical landmarks, and a lively atmosphere, Preseren Square invites both locals and visitors to immerse themselves in the dynamic spirit of Ljubljana.

The Monument to France Preseren

At the center of the square stands a statue of France Preseren, positioned to face the poet’s great love, Julija Primic. The statue, a creation of Ivan Zajc, pays tribute to Preseren’s enduring influence on Slovenian literature and culture. The monument is a gathering place for celebrations, events, and cultural performances.

Franciscan Church of the Annunciation

One of Ljubljana’s most iconic landmarks, the Franciscan Church of the Annunciation, graces the western side of Preseren Square. Its distinct red façade and twin towers make it a standout feature of the cityscape. The church’s interior, adorned with Baroque and Gothic elements, offers a serene space for reflection.

Ljubljana Central Market

To the south of Preseren Square, the Ljubljana Central Market, or Osrednja Ljubljanska Trznica, buzzes with activity. The market’s covered halls offer an array of fresh produce, local delicacies, and artisanal products. It’s a delightful place to explore and savor the flavors of Slovenia.

Triple Bridge (Tromostovje)

Preseren Square is also connected to the old town by the Triple Bridge, a stunning architectural gem designed by Joze Plecnik. This trio of bridges seamlessly connects the square with the charming cobbled streets of the old town, creating a harmonious flow between past and present.
